JOHANNESBURG, Dec 31 — South Africa, where the Omicron variant was detected in November, said Thursday that the country’s latest coronavirus wave had likely passed its peak without a significant increase in deaths and that restrictions would be eased.

Infections dropped by almost 30 per cent last week compared to the preceding seven days, according to the presidency, while hospital admissions also declined in eight of the nine provinces.“While the Omicron variant is highly transmissible, there has been lower rates of hospitalisation than in previous waves,” the statement said.

The variant is currently present in more than 100 countries, according to the World Health Organization, and affects vaccinated people as well as those who have already had coronavirus.
